MiG Ayesa, the star of 'We Will Rock You', isn't portraying the lead singer of Queen - but he could

MiG Ayesa is a rocker to the core, like the character Galileo Figaro he plays in "We Will Rock You", which has another full week onstage in Bangkok. And, like Galileo, he's pulling in legions of fans.

Born in the Philippines, raised in Sydney, former resident of London and now residing in New York City, Ayesa was a runner-up in the reality TV show "Rock Star: INXS", in which the Australian rock band scouted for a replacement for the late Michael Hutchence.

Ayesa portrayed the outcast-turned-hero Galileo in London's West End for more than two years and has since racked up more than a thousand shows, and yet he still finds it exciting.

"The key to doing any long-run shows is to listen," he says. "Rather than concentrating on what you're about to say, you concentrate on what's being said to you.

"Then what comes out should be fresh, because you're in the moment. It's the hardest thing to do, but also the greatest joy of theatre.

"There's also an element of danger," Ayesa adds. "Vocally, it's the most challenging show I've ever done. Basically, you're singing some of the greatest rock songs ever written, and originally sung by some of the greatest rock voices that ever lived.

"I don't have to pretend to sound like Freddie Mercury [the vocalist of Queen, on whose music the show is based], because I'm not playing him, but a guy in the future who is singing his songs.

"Licence has been given to me that I can sing it my way and I don't feel as though I have to compete with Freddie. His voice was really unique. He had operatic training - I haven't had any formal training at all."

Universal Records recently released Ayesa's first album, titled simply "MiG".

 "One of the songs I wrote is called 'Could It Be', and I'm very proud of it. It's about how the world is falling apart, and that I have to change how I live my life. I think you can change the world by setting an example."
